> The fsl-dspi is found on Freescale Vybrid, Coldfire and Layerscape SoCs.
> This adds the driver based on the Linux driver as of v5.5. Coldfire
> support has been dropped as it's rather obsolete. Vybrid support has
> been dropped because it needs the DMA engine support we do not have in
> barebox. What's left is support for Layerscape where this driver has
> been tested on.

> +static void hz_to_spi_baud(char *pbr, char *br, int speed_hz,
> +                          unsigned long clkrate)
> +{
> +       /* Valid baud rate pre-scaler values */
> +       int pbr_tbl[4] = {2, 3, 5, 7};
> +       int brs[16] = { 2,      4,      6,      8,
> +                       16,     32,     64,     128,
> +                       256,    512,    1024,   2048,
> +                       4096,   8192,   16384,  32768 };
> +       int scale_needed, scale, minscale = INT_MAX;
> +       int i, j;
> +
> +       scale_needed = clkrate / speed_hz;
> +       if (clkrate % speed_hz)
> +               scale_needed++;
> +
> +       for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(brs); i++)
> +               for (j = 0; j < ARRAY_SIZE(pbr_tbl); j++) {
> +                       scale = brs[i] * pbr_tbl[j];
> +                       if (scale >= scale_needed) {
> +                               if (scale < minscale) {
> +                                       minscale = scale;
> +                                       *br = i;
> +                                       *pbr = j;
> +                               }
> +                               break;
> +                       }
> +               }
> +
> +       if (minscale == INT_MAX) {
> +               pr_warn("Can not find valid baud rate,speed_hz is %d,clkrate is %ld, we use the max prescaler value.\n",
> +                       speed_hz, clkrate);
> +               *pbr = ARRAY_SIZE(pbr_tbl) - 1;
> +               *br =  ARRAY_SIZE(brs) - 1;
> +       }
> +}
> +
> +static void ns_delay_scale(char *psc, char *sc, int delay_ns,
> +                          unsigned long clkrate)
> +{
> +       int scale_needed, scale, minscale = INT_MAX;
> +       int pscale_tbl[4] = {1, 3, 5, 7};
> +       u32 remainder;
> +       int i, j;
> +
> +       scale_needed = div_u64_rem((u64)delay_ns * clkrate, NSEC_PER_SEC,
> +                                  &remainder);
> +       if (remainder)
> +               scale_needed++;
> +
> +       for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(pscale_tbl); i++)
> +               for (j = 0; j <= SPI_CTAR_SCALE_BITS; j++) {
> +                       scale = pscale_tbl[i] * (2 << j);
> +                       if (scale >= scale_needed) {
> +                               if (scale < minscale) {
> +                                       minscale = scale;
> +                                       *psc = i;
> +                                       *sc = j;
> +                               }
> +                               break;
> +                       }
> +               }
> +
> +       if (minscale == INT_MAX) {
> +               pr_warn("Cannot find correct scale values for %dns delay at clkrate %ld, using max prescaler value",
> +                       delay_ns, clkrate);
> +               *psc = ARRAY_SIZE(pscale_tbl) - 1;
> +               *sc = SPI_CTAR_SCALE_BITS;
> +       }
> +}

> +static int dspi_transfer_one_message(struct spi_device *spi,
> +                                    struct spi_message *message)
> +{
> +       struct fsl_dspi *dspi = container_of(spi->master, struct fsl_dspi, ctlr);
> +       struct spi_transfer *transfer;
> +       int status = 0;
> +
> +       message->actual_length = 0;
> +
> +       list_for_each_entry(transfer, &message->transfers, transfer_list) {
> +               dspi->cur_transfer = transfer;
> +               dspi->cur_msg = message;
> +               dspi->cur_chip = spi->controller_data;
> +               /* Prepare command word for CMD FIFO */
> +               dspi->tx_cmd = SPI_PUSHR_CMD_CTAS(0) |
> +                              SPI_PUSHR_CMD_PCS(spi->chip_select);
> +               if (list_is_last(&dspi->cur_transfer->transfer_list,
> +                                &dspi->cur_msg->transfers)) {
> +                       /* Leave PCS activated after last transfer when
> +                        * cs_change is set.
> +                        */
> +                       if (transfer->cs_change)
> +                               dspi->tx_cmd |= SPI_PUSHR_CMD_CONT;
> +               } else {
> +                       /* Keep PCS active between transfers in same message
> +                        * when cs_change is not set, and de-activate PCS
> +                        * between transfers in the same message when
> +                        * cs_change is set.
> +                        */
> +                       if (!transfer->cs_change)
> +                               dspi->tx_cmd |= SPI_PUSHR_CMD_CONT;
> +               }
> +
> +               dspi->void_write_data = dspi->cur_chip->void_write_data;
> +
> +               dspi->tx = transfer->tx_buf;
> +               dspi->rx = transfer->rx_buf;
> +               dspi->rx_end = dspi->rx + transfer->len;
> +               dspi->len = transfer->len;
> +               dspi->progress = 0;
> +               /* Validated transfer specific frame size (defaults applied) */
> +               dspi->bits_per_word = transfer->bits_per_word;
> +
> +               if (transfer->bits_per_word <= 8)
> +                       dspi->bytes_per_word = 1;
> +               else if (transfer->bits_per_word <= 16)
> +                       dspi->bytes_per_word = 2;
> +               else
> +                       dspi->bytes_per_word = 4;
> +
> +               regmap_update_bits(dspi->regmap, SPI_MCR,
> +                                  SPI_MCR_CLR_TXF | SPI_MCR_CLR_RXF,
> +                                  SPI_MCR_CLR_TXF | SPI_MCR_CLR_RXF);
> +               regmap_write(dspi->regmap, SPI_CTAR(0),
> +                            dspi->cur_chip->ctar_val |
> +                            SPI_FRAME_BITS(transfer->bits_per_word));
> +               if (dspi->devtype_data->xspi_mode)
> +                       regmap_write(dspi->regmap, SPI_CTARE(0),
> +                                    SPI_FRAME_EBITS(transfer->bits_per_word) |
> +                                    SPI_CTARE_DTCP(1));
> +
> +               regmap_write(dspi->regmap, SPI_RSER, SPI_RSER_TCFQE);
> +               dspi_tcfq_write(dspi);
> +
> +               do {
> +                       status = dspi_poll(dspi);
> +               } while (status == -EINPROGRESS);
> +
> +               if (status)
> +                       dev_err(dspi->dev,
> +                               "Waiting for transfer to complete failed!\n");
> +       }
> +
> +       message->status = status;
> +
> +       return status;
> +}
